What Are Far Infrared Panels?
Far infrared panels are a modern solution designed to provide warmth through the emission of infrared radiation. Unlike conventional heaters that warm the air through convection, these panels emit infrared rays that heat objects and people directly within a room.
This heating method mimics the natural warmth experienced from sunlight, offering a cozy environment without air circulation. As a result, dust and allergens are minimally disturbed, making it a cleaner heating option.
The panels are typically slim and can be mounted on walls or ceilings, providing a space-saving and unobtrusive heating solution. This targeted heating approach ensures efficient energy use and maintains consistent room temperatures, making FIR panels an appealing choice for contemporary homes and offices.

Scientific Insights into FIR's Effects
Recent scientific studies have provided a deeper understanding of how far infrared (FIR) radiation interacts with the human body. Notably, FIR exposure has been shown to stimulate nitric oxide production, a molecule essential for vasodilation and enhanced blood circulation. Improved blood flow can lead to better cardiovascular health and assist in recovery from various conditions. Additionally, research into the role of microRNAs (miRNAs) has revealed that FIR can influence the regulation of specific miRNAs, potentially impacting cellular health and overall well-being.
The therapeutic effects of FIR are also becoming more evident. Far infrared radiation has been linked to alleviating muscle and joint discomfort. This is particularly beneficial for individuals with arthritis or chronic pain. The warmth from FIR panels can penetrate deep into tissues, providing relief and promoting relaxation.

Environmental Impact of Heating Panels
Far infrared heating panels contribute positively to the environment by significantly reducing energy consumption. Unlike traditional heating systems, which can be inefficient due to heat loss and the need for air circulation, FIR panels focus on directly warming objects and people. This method minimizes energy waste, lowering overall consumption and reducing the carbon footprint. The efficiency of FIR panels aligns with global sustainability goals, as they support the reduction of greenhouse gas emissions.
Additionally, FIR technology operates without combustion, meaning no harmful pollutants are released into the atmosphere. This makes it a much cleaner alternative to fossil fuel-based heating options, which are known to contribute to air pollution and climate change. The absence of combustion also eliminates the risk of indoor pollutants, promoting healthier living environments.
